3 credit hours This Christianity survey course deals with the background of the New Testament, its origins and literature, its major themes and the beginnings and development of the early Christian church. The students become acquainted with the New Testament books and the problems related to their interpretation. The students learn how the Christian movement began and grew by the transforming proclamation of Jesus Christ, why the Christian movement became a historical and spiritual force, and why it continues to be relevant today.
